From the Publisher:
From a referee who officiated more championship fights than any other, this thrilling account provides a behind-the-scenes glimpse into the world of professional boxing and into the lives and careers of the greatest boxers of all time. Blow-by-blow accounts - featuring such greats as Jack Dempsey, Muhammad Ali, and George Foreman - are peppered with grit and telling details and also feature a professional's analysis of what went right for the winners, and wrong for the losers. With intriguing anecdotes drawn from a career lasting more than 50 years - including giving Sugar Ray Leonard a pep-talk moments before a bout - this autobiography is a must-have for any fan of the sweet science.
